description abstract | This paper presents the recent progress and achievement in the application of fiber-reinforced polymers (FRP) on strengthening reinforced/prestressed concrete beams subjected to fatigue loading. Although the performance of FRP-strengthened structures under monotonic loading has been intensively investigated, fatigue behavior is relatively less known to date. This paper summarizes most of the currently available literature, including the codes and design manuals, on reinforced/prestressed concrete beams externally strengthened with FRP. The review focuses specifically on the fatigue life as a function of the applied load range, bond behavior of externally bonded FRP, damage accumulation, crack propagation, size effects, residual strength, and failure modes. Research needs including considerations for design guidelines are presented. | |
